mlreportgen.report.FormalImage.createTemplate

Класс: mlreportgen.report.FormalImage
Пакет: mlreportgen.report

Создайте формальный шаблон изображения

Синтаксис

template = mlreportgen.report.FormalImage.createTemplate(templatePath,type)

Описание

template = mlreportgen.report.FormalImage.createTemplate(templatePath,type) создает копию формального шаблона генератора отчетов изображений, заданного type в templatePath местоположение . Можно использовать скопированный шаблон в качестве начальной точки, чтобы спроектировать пользовательский формальный шаблон изображения для отчета.

Входные параметры

развернуть все

Путь и имя файла нового шаблона, заданного как вектор символов или скаляр строки.

Формат выхода, заданного как 'html', 'html-file', 'docx', или 'pdf'.

Выходные аргументы

развернуть все

Путь и имя файла копии шаблона, возвращенного как скаляр строки. Расширение файла шаблона присвоено на основе заданного выходного типа. Например, если type 'pdf', расширением файла является .pdftx.

Примеры

Создайте формальный шаблон изображения

Прежде чем вы запустите этот пример, создадите копию HTML по умолчанию Формальный Шаблон изображения в mytemplates папка. Назовите скопированный шаблон myImage.htmtx. Отредактируйте шаблон, как желаемый. Чтобы использовать новый шаблон в изображении, присвойте его путь к TemplateSrc свойство mlreportgen.report.FormalImage.

import mlreportgen.report.*
rpt = Report('My Report','html');
image = FormalImage();
template = FormalImage.createTemplate('mytemplates\myImage','html');
image.TemplateSrc = template;

Введенный в R2017b